What does a backend engineer Java do?

A Backend Engineer Java is responsible for developing and maintaining the server-side logic, databases, and application programming interfaces (APIs) using the Java programming language. They ensure that the backend of web applications or software systems is efficient, secure, and scalable. Their work often involves collaborating with frontend developers, designing system architecture, and optimizing performance to handle large volumes of user requests. Backend Java engineers often use frameworks such as Spring or Hibernate and work with databases like MySQL or PostgreSQL.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a backend engineer Java?

To thrive as a Backend Engineer Java, you need a solid understanding of Java programming, data structures, algorithms, and experience with backend frameworks, typically supported by a relevant degree or industry experience. Familiarity with tools and technologies such as Spring Boot, RESTful APIs, relational databases, and build systems like Maven or Gradle is commonly required. Problem-solving ability, teamwork,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for excelling in collaborative and fast-paced development environments. These combined skills ensure robust, scalable backend systems that meet business needs and integrate smoothly within larger software architectures.

What is the difference between Backend Engineer Java vs Backend Developer Java?

AspectBackend Engineer JavaBackend Developer Java
Primary FocusDesigning, developing, and maintaining server-side applications and systemsImplementing and coding backend functionalities based on specifications
ResponsibilitiesSystem architecture, performance optimization, API developmentWriting code, debugging, integrating databases
Skills & CertificationsJava, Spring, REST APIs, SQL, cloud platformsJava, Spring, SQL, version control, testing tools
Work EnvironmentCollaborative teams, project planning, architecture designCode implementation, debugging, feature development

Both roles require Java expertise and similar certifications, but Backend Engineer Java typically involves higher-level system design and architecture responsibilities, while Backend Developer Java focuses more on coding and implementing features. Employers often see these roles as complementary within software development teams.
